What type of training must a student have to prepare for solo flight?

To prepare for solo flight, a student must receive flight instruction that includes practice in ground reference maneuvers. This type of training is critical because it helps the student develop the necessary skills to control the aircraft while maintaining a specific relationship with the ground during maneuvers such as turns and approaches.

Ground reference maneuvers involve piloting techniques that allow the student to understand how to maintain orientation with landmarks and navigate effectively without the aid of other pilots or instructors on board. Flight instructors ensure that students can perform these maneuvers safely and competently, which is essential for solo flight.

While simulator training, emergency procedures, and weather briefings are important aspects of overall pilot training, they do not specifically address the practical flying skills and situational awareness needed for conducting maneuvers during solo operations. Detailing both flight instruction and the practice of ground reference maneuvers ensures that the student is well-prepared and confident when flying alone.
